Amibroker + COM and RDBMS concepts

mastermind007

Well-Known Member
#11
??

Just mark the wrong lines in the editor and delete them all at once by using either CTRL + LMB or Shift + LMB. In addition there is a "Go to selected" button in quote editor. You click the wrong data in the chart and then you click that button. The selected bar data will be at the bottom of quote editor. And what editor of which software does display quotes of all symbols at once? No MT4, no NT, no MC, no MS.

Anyway if you want to fix quotes of multiple symbols at once then just use exploration and filter date range of wrong data. Then export the result list, delete current symbols of DB and re-import exported data. No need to use csv editor.

Besides there is an even simpler and unbeatably faster method (if you haven't saved data yet after wrong data was imported) -> open a second instance of Amibroker and then open that DB again, close first AB instance, click save DB in second instance and you are done. Everything is back to same state as it was before database was opened and filled with wrong data. Try that with any other software.
trash,

You've got a point there. No other charting software offers listing of data and correcting it from the same window is not even a consideration.

That said, what I tend to rely on while playing with incorrect data is sorting.
For fixing, the approach I had followed was similar to what you had outlined, except that I deleted wrong data from the text file and did not use filters of Amibroker as I was not even sure extent of flaw until I sorted the data.

Ultimately, each person tends to view/undertake correction efforts differently and given some UNIX background, I actually manage to get work done faster in text scripts.